Ingredients
For the Filling:
- 1 1/2 cups mixed nuts (walnuts, pistachios, and almonds)
- 1/4 cup sugar
- 1 teaspoon ground cinnamon
- 1/4 teaspoon ground cloves (optional)
- 1/4 teaspoon nutmeg (optional)
For the Rolls:
- 1 package (16 oz) phyllo dough, thawed
- 1 cup unsalted butter, melted
For the Syrup:
- 1 cup water
- 1 cup sugar
- 1/2 cup honey
- 1 tablespoon lemon juice
- 1 strip lemon peel or orange peel (optional)
Instructions
Step 1: Make the Nut Filling
- In a food processor, pulse the nuts, sugar, cinnamon, and spices until finely chopped but not powdered. Set aside.
Step 2: Prepare the Syrup
- In a saucepan, combine water, sugar, honey, lemon juice, and lemon peel. Bring to a simmer and cook for 10 minutes, stirring occasionally, until slightly thickened. Remove the peel and set aside to cool.
Step 3: Assemble the Rolls
-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C). Lay out one sheet of phyllo dough, keeping the rest covered with a damp towel. Brush with melted butter.
- Sprinkle a couple tablespoons of nut mixture along the short edge. Roll up gently but tightly. Place on a baking sheet, seam side down. Repeat with remaining dough and filling.
Step 4: Bake
- Brush the tops with remaining butter. Bake for 25–30 minutes, or until golden and crisp.
Step 5: Add the Syrup
- While the rolls are hot, pour the cooled syrup evenly over them. Let sit for at least 1 hour to soak in the flavor.
Step 6: Serve
- Slice rolls into bite-sized pieces, and sprinkle with extra chopped nuts or a dusting of powdered sugar if desired.
Notes
- Use fresh, high-quality nuts for the best flavor.
- Keep the phyllo covered while working — it dries quickly.
- Pour the syrup over hot rolls so they absorb the flavor and stay crisp.
